Information on getting to the NU Spring Game

Friday, Apr 17, 2009 - 12:13:21 am CDT

Shuttle service

StarTran will provide shuttle service for Saturday’s Spring Game.

Big Red Express buses will operate to and from Memorial Stadium from two outlying locations:

* SouthPointe Pavilions — 27th Street and Pine Lake Road. Buses will load on the south side, between Von Maur and Coldwater Creek.

* North Star High School — six blocks east of North 27th Street and Folkways Boulevard.

Service will begin at 11 a.m. (two hours before kick-off) with continuous shuttle service to the east stadium. Last buses will leave from the express lots to the stadium approximately 12:15 p.m.

* Fare: $4 each way. Exact change required.

Buses will depart immediately after the end of the game from the east stadium back to the express parking lots.

* For more information: Call  StarTran customer service at 476-1234.

Interstate travel

The Nebraska Department of Roads says these projects could affect fans coming to Lincoln for Saturday’s game:

* I-80, Odessa-Kearney, reconstruction of the westbound lane means head-to-head traffic in the eastbound lane.

* West of Lincoln on I-80, work is under way on the Waco east bridges. The outside lane is closed on the bridges.

* I-80, between Omaha and Lincoln, will be open to two-lane traffic in both directions. There is a 65 mph speed in the construction zone west of the Platte River.

* For weather and road conditions: Call 511.

* Highway construction map:  Go to www.transportation.nebraska.gov and click on 511-web current travel.
